May 18, 2009: Prison Babies

Not prison babes unfortunately, prison babies. Babies born to women in prison.

Quote:
A prison might sound like an odd place for a baby, but the Indiana Women’s Prison nursery is one of seven to open since the late 1990s. Studies have shown that allowing newborns to live with their mothers in jail, as opposed to being separated within 72 hours of birth; standard practice in states without nurseries, benefits children and reduces recidivism among offenders.


No need to worry about children raised in a prison environment...

Quote:
Inmates sentenced to longer than 18 months are ineligible for the nursery program because of limited space and rules preventing children older than a year and a half from participating.
Evidently, women having more than 18 months left on their sentence when they give birth have to do it the old way, which is give up the babies within 72 hours.
